Switching between forward & deferred shifts game view by 1 pixel on D3D9
To reproduce
1. Create a scene with any kind of object that fills the viewport in one dimension (x)
2. shifting between forward and deferred lightning will allow you to see a small jump in the viewport up and down depending on the change.
